Product Introduction

Overview

The NCP308MTADJTBG is a part of the NCP308 series of supervisory circuit ICs produced by onsemi. This device is designed to monitor system voltages and assert a RESET signal when the voltage drops below a specified threshold or when the Manual Reset (MR) input is driven low. The NCP308MTADJTBG is particularly versatile, offering adjustable threshold voltage and programmable reset delay times, making it suitable for a wide range of applications.

Key Specifications

Parameter Min Typ Max Unit
Supply Voltage Range (VDD) 1.6 5.5 V
Quiescent Current (IDD) 1.6 5.0 6.0 μA
Threshold Voltage Accuracy (VIT%) -1.75 ±0.31 +1.75 %
Hysteresis on VIT (VHYS) 1.0 3.0 3.75 %VIT
MR Internal Pull-up Resistance (RMR) 90 kΩ Ω
Reset Delay Time (tD) 1.25 ms 10 s
Temperature Range -40°C +125°C °C
Package Type WDFN6 2x2 mm, Pb-Free

Key Features

  • Wide Supply Voltage Range: 1.6 V to 5.5 V
  • Very Low Quiescent Current: 1.6 μA
  • Fixed and Adjustable Threshold Voltage Versions
  • High Threshold Voltage Accuracy: ±0.31% typical
  • Manual Reset Input (MR)
  • Open-Drain RESET Output (Push-pull output upon request)
  • Flexible Delay Time Programmability: 1.25 ms to 10 s
  • Small TSOP-6 and WDFN6 2x2 mm, Pb-Free packages
  • AEC-Q100 Qualified and PPAP Capable for automotive and other critical applications
